The Role
Reporting to the Director of Finance, you’ll:
* Lead and develop the Finance Operations team across Payments, Reconciliations and Cash Allocation
* Own end-to-end reconciliation frameworks across bank accounts, premiums, refunds and suspense accounts
* Oversee high-volume payment runs with tight controls, dual approval and clear audit trails
* Strengthen the financial control environment and governance frameworks
* Play a key role in the month-end process, providing reconciliations, sign-offs and audit support
* Drive automation and continuous improvement using modern tools and rule-based reconciliation tech
* Work closely with Finance, Operations and Data teams to ensure accuracy of financial flows and integration
